The HONEYWELL CC-TAOX11 is a high-density, 16-channel analog output module engineered for the Honeywell Experion PKS and TPS/TDC 3000 distributed control systems (DCS). This critical component acts as the vital link between the digital control logic and final control elements in the field, converting digital commands from the controller into precise analog current signals to modulate valve actuators, variable frequency drives, and other control devices. The HONEYWELL CC-TAOX11 is designed for reliability and precision, ensuring that control commands are executed accurately to maintain process stability, efficiency, and product quality within tight tolerances.

As part of Honeywell’s extensive ControlEdge I/O family, this module is built for mission-critical applications where uninterrupted operation is paramount. It supports a robust, redundant architecture when paired with the appropriate Field Terminal Assembly (FTA), enhancing system availability. The module’s high channel count maximizes rack space efficiency, reducing the overall footprint and cost per point. The HONEYWELL CC-TAOX11 exemplifies Honeywell’s dedication to backward compatibility, allowing for seamless integration and upgrades within existing system infrastructures, thereby protecting long-term investments and ensuring operational continuity in complex industrial environments.

Technical Specifications

Parameter Name Parameter Value
Product Model CC-TAOX11
Manufacturer Honeywell
Product Type 16-Channel Analog Output Module
Output Channels 16
Output Signal Type 4-20 mA
Load Compliance 600 Ω maximum at 20 mA
Resolution 15-bit (including sign)
Accuracy ±0.1% of full scale
Update Rate 50 ms for all 16 channels
Communication Interface I/O-Link to Honeywell FTA (Field Terminal Assembly)
Power Supply 5.1 VDC (sourced via the FTA from the I/O bus)
Isolation 500 VAC channel-to-channel and channel-to-bus isolation
Operating Temperature -40°C to 70°C (-40°F to 158°F)
Relative Humidity 5% to 95% non-condensing

Main Features and Advantages

The HONEYWELL CC-TAOX11 offers a suite of advanced features designed for precision control and maximum system uptime. Its high 15-bit resolution ensures smooth and precise control of field devices, eliminating “jitter” in final control elements and providing exceptional process stability. Each of the 16 channels is capable of driving a significant load up to 600 ohms, providing flexibility in connecting to a wide variety of field actuators over long distances without signal degradation. The module’s configuration is streamlined through the Experion PKS software, allowing engineers to easily set up and scale output signals for each channel.

A paramount advantage of the HONEYWELL CC-TAOX11 is its comprehensive suite of diagnostics. The module continuously self-monitors for internal faults and provides detailed status information to the control system. It also detects critical field-side issues such as open-circuit or short-circuit conditions on each output channel, enabling immediate operator alerts and predictive maintenance. This proactive fault detection prevents unnoticed control failures and minimizes troubleshooting time. Built with 500V isolation, the module protects the system’s communication backbone from hazardous voltages and transients present in the field, ensuring the integrity and reliability of the entire control loop.

Application Field

The HONEYWELL CC-TAOX11 is indispensable in continuous process industries where precise analog control is critical for safety, quality, and efficiency. In oil and gas refineries, it is extensively used to manipulate control valves that regulate flow rates of crude oil, intermediates, and finished products through pipelines and distillation columns. In chemical and petrochemical plants, the module provides command signals to control reactor feed rates, distillation column temperatures, and pressure relief systems, ensuring reactions proceed under exact optimal conditions.

The power generation industry relies on the HONEYWELL CC-TAOX11 for critical functions such as modulating turbine inlet valves and controlling fuel-to-air ratios in boilers for maximum efficiency and low emissions. In pulp and paper mills, it controls the actuators for stock flow and chemical additive dosing to maintain consistent product quality. Essentially, any application within a Honeywell DCS environment that requires reliable and precise analog actuation for regulatory control loops will benefit from the performance and robustness of the HONEYWELL CC-TAOX11.
